In the given sentence, the antecedent is the subject "Samuel". An antecedent is the word that precedes the pronoun. In the sentence, the pronoun used to refer to "Samuel" is "his". The word antecedent is a Latin word that means "to go before". Therefore, this is the word that a pronoun refers back in the sentence.
